|  | config LWM2M_CANCEL_OBSERVE_BY_PATH | 
|  | bool "Use path matching as fallback for cancel-observe" | 
|  | help | 
|  | Some ambiguous language in the LwM2M spec causes some LwM2M server | 
|  | implementations to implement cancel-observe by specifying the resource | 
|  | path rather than the token of the original observe request. Without | 
|  | this option, cancel-observe may not work properly when connecting to | 
|  | those servers. |

|  | config LWM2M_SECONDS_TO_UPDATE_EARLY | 
|  | int "LWM2M Registration Update transmission time before timeout" | 
|  | default 6 | 
|  | range 1 4294967295 | 
|  | help | 
|  | Time in seconds before the registration timeout, when the LWM2M | 
|  | Registration Update is sent by the engine. In networks with large | 
|  | round trip times (like NB-IoT), it might be needed to set this value | 
|  | higher, in order to allow the response to arrive before timeout. |

|  | config LWM2M_QUEUE_MODE_UPTIME | 
|  | int "Specify time the LWM2M client should stay online in queue mode." | 
|  | default 93 | 
|  | help | 
|  | This config specifies time (in seconds) the device should stay online | 
|  | after sending a message to the server. Note, that LWM2M specification | 
|  | recommends this to be CoAP MAX_TRANSMIT_WAIT parameter (which | 
|  | defaults to 93 seconds, see RFC 7252), it does not forbid other | 
|  | values though. |

|  | config LWM2M_SERVER_DEFAULT_PMIN | 
|  | int "Default server record PMIN" | 
|  | default 0 | 
|  | help | 
|  | Default minimum amount of time in seconds the client must wait | 
|  | between notifications.  If a resource has to be notified during this | 
|  | minimum time period, the notification must be sent after the time | 
|  | period expires. | 
|  |  | 
|  | config LWM2M_SERVER_DEFAULT_PMAX | 
|  | int "Default server record PMAX" | 
|  | default 0 | 
|  | help | 
|  | Default maximum amount of time in seconds the client may wait | 
|  | between notifications.  When this time period expires a notification | 
|  | must be sent. |
